Ok, I am getting closer on how to choose the files played. I missed this in the book, but VoIP-info had this:


s: Play nothing.
(no flags): Play instructions.
su: Play unavailable message.
u: Play unavailable message, then instructions.
sb: Play busy message.
b: Play busy message, then instructions.
In all cases, the beep.gsm file will also be played, prior to starting to record.
